Output 64a8e33cdcb5a127602a0a3740e4f3da59958e598b53f8beb8efedb6ec6ed344:1

value
1703023
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ce2c2599c3c261d3ccd32f17fb5e00e2ac3556 OP_EQUALVERIFY OP_CHECKSIG
address
18TYiemRwxMNBCBjwzfeA8QKPqhTZD5zLQ
transaction
64a8e33cdcb5a127602a0a3740e4f3da59958e598b53f8beb8efedb6ec6ed344
spent
true